St. Matthew’s House receives prestigious CityGate Distinguished Accreditation Award
Naples, FL — March 9, 2023 — St. Matthew’s House has been recognized with the prestigious CityGate Network Distinguished Accreditation Award — CityGate’s highest level of accreditation. The award is presented to the nation’s leading independent, faith-based crisis shelters and life-transformation centers that are models of effective programming and operations and exemplify the best of what rescue ministries can be in their service to God and those in need.
St. Matthew’s House is a non-profit organization that provides faith-based innovative solutions to those experiencing homelessness, food insecurity and poverty as well as those seeking recovery from addiction. St. Matthew’s House provides the only homeless shelters in Collier County, sheltering 300 men, women and children every night. The basic necessities of shelter, food, clothing and transportation are provided as well as wraparound services to facilitate transition from homelessness to stability and self-sufficiency. Seventy percent of shelter residents who stay 30 or more days succeed in finding employment during their stay.
CityGate Network is North America’s oldest and largest community of independent faith-based crisis shelters and life-transformation centers. Through the CityGate Network program, member ministry leaders and staff participate in a comprehensive management and organizational review. Vital components are reviewed for CityGate accreditation, including regulations affecting facilities and operations; buildings, equipment and fixed assets; procedures and policies relating to a safe, efficient operation; philosophies, goals and objectives for ongoing programs; staff training and education; accounting and fund-raising practices, and relationships with supporters, clients and community.
According to St. Matthew’s House CEO Steve Brooder, “The CityGate Network Distinguished Accreditation Award represents the gold standard for rescue missions nationwide. All of us at St. Matthew’s House as well as our many partners throughout the community are honored and humbled to receive this recognition for the work we do to bring light and hope into the lives of those we serve.”
